How they compare
Finland currently reports -1.91 % change on previous year against -1.91 % change on previous year in Canada, a difference of 0 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 13 times across 65 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Canada ahead.
Canada ranks 199th and Finland ranks 198th of 218 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Canada averaged higher in 5 and Finland in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Canada | Finland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 2.76 % change on previous year | 1.53 % change on previous year | 1.23 % change on previous year | Canada |
| 1970s | 2.03 % change on previous year | -0.2366 % change on previous year | 2.26 % change on previous year | Canada |
| 1980s | 1.09 % change on previous year | 1.21 % change on previous year | 0.1145 % change on previous year | Finland |
| 1990s | 1.81 % change on previous year | 1.15 % change on previous year | 0.6572 % change on previous year | Canada |
| 2000s | 4.07 % change on previous year | 3.47 % change on previous year | 0.6042 % change on previous year | Canada |
| 2010s | 2.22 % change on previous year | -0.5745 % change on previous year | 2.8 % change on previous year | Canada |
| 2020s | -1.27 % change on previous year | -0.5783 % change on previous year | 0.6901 % change on previous year | Finland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Population ages 55-59, male.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
